Stock market rises, gold falls sharply! Here are the week's winners and losers
While Borsa Istanbul rewarded its investors this week, gold surprised with a sharp decline. The BIST 100 index closed the week strong, rising by 2.96 percent. While the dollar showed a limited increase, there were significant declines in euro and gold prices. The investment funds that gained the most were stock funds.

Stocks traded on Borsa Istanbul brought smiles to investors this week. While the BIST 100 index drew attention with a 2.96 percent increase on a weekly basis, the index tested a low of 9,516.86 points and a high of 9,771.71 points. Closing the week at 9,668.36 points, the BIST 100 showed a strong rise compared to last week.
In the foreign exchange markets, a volatile trend prevailed. The US dollar finished the week at 38.8270 liras with a 0.21 percent increase, while the euro fell to 43.4300 liras with a 0.63 percent decline.
On the gold front, a wind of decline blew. In the Grand Bazaar, the gram price of 24-karat bullion gold fell to 3,964 liras with a 4.48 percent loss in value, while the republic gold also dropped to 26,809 liras with a 4.44 percent decline. The quarter gold, which was 6,951 liras last week, fell to 6,640 liras this week, decreasing by 4.47 percent.
In the fund markets, a positive picture prevailed. While investment funds closed the week with an average value increase of 1.65 percent, individual pension funds also recorded a rise of 1.31 percent. The group that provided the most gains on a category basis was "stock" funds with a 2.94 percent increase.
